2022-06-11
Bloomberg

Sources: delivery startup Gorillas, which raised $1B in October 2021, is cutting staff, reducing free-spending policies, and considering closing four warehouses

2022-05-24
The Verge 21 related

Delivery startup Gorillas lays off half its “global office workforce”, around 300 people, and will reassess its operations in Italy, Spain, Denmark, and Belgium

2021-08-02
Sifted

Current and former employees at German grocery delivery startup Gorillas describe arbitrary firings and exploitation of riders and warehouse workers
